Ophthalmic Assistant / Technician

Primary Location: Clemson, SC *Must be willing to travel to our other offices as needed*

Hours: Full-time, Non-exempt

Educational Level: High School Diploma or GED

Required Experience: At least 1 year of experience in the medical field

Preferred Experience: At least 1 year of experience in ophthalmology

Retina Consultants of Carolina, the Upstate's premier Retina specialists for over 25 years is looking for a great candidate to join our team as an Ophthalmic Technician (OT). The Ophthalmic Technician works closely with the physicians and other technicians to provide high-quality care to each patient of the practice. Duties include performing preliminary testing, properly documenting chief complaint and medical history, overseeing patient flow, preparing patients for procedures, and scribing for physicians.

Required Knowledge and Skills:

Strong interpersonal skills

Effective communication with patients, physicians, and co-workers

Willingness to learn and master new tasks and processes

Ability to prioritize multiple tasks and thrive in a fast-paced environment

Time management skills

Basic computer skills

Preferred Knowledge and Skills:

Visual acuity testing

Pupillometry screening

Tonometry testing and reading

Ocular motility examinations

Working knowledge of ocular photography techniques (OCT, Fundus, etc.)
